Mercedes-Benz ML350 problems by year

Owners have filed 499 safety complaints with NHTSA about the Mercedes-Benz ML350 across model years 2001 to 2009. One year stands out: 2006 for powertrain and transmission complaints. The quietest years are 2001, 2005 and 2003.

  • Years to check closely: 2006
  • Fewest complaints: 2001, 2005, 2003

How to read this page

Every figure comes from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ration's public complaint database, which holds every safety-related defect complaint filed by owners since 1995. We refresh it monthly and count each complaint once per component it names. Data through September 6, 2026.

NHTSA only accepts safety-related complaints. Rattles, paint, infotainment bugs and other annoyances are under-reported here, so this page is a map of what fails in ways owners consider dangerous, not a full reliability score.

Counts are raw. Use the year-over-year shape and the component mix, not the absolute numbers. Common questions

Which Mercedes-Benz ML350 years have the most problems?

By NHTSA complaint volume, 2006 carries the most filings on the Mercedes-Benz ML350. The 2006 alone has 172 complaints, led by powertrain and transmission.

What is the most common Mercedes-Benz ML350 problem?

On the 2006 model year, the most-reported component is powertrain and transmission with 43 complaints. The table above lists the top components for every year.

At what mileage do Mercedes-Benz ML350 problems start?

The median mileage at failure across all Mercedes-Benz ML350 complaints that include mileage is about 68,000 miles. Older model years skew higher; the per-year figure is in the "at a glance" card.

Are these complaints verified?

No. NHTSA publishes complaints as submitted and does not investigate individual filings. Patterns across hundreds of complaints are meaningful; a single one is not.
